Beebe, Arkansas has an estimated population of 8,707, an increase from the 8,437 recorded in the 2020 Census. The population is 93.2% White, 3.0% Hispanic, 2.3% Multiracial, 0.7% Black, 0.4% Asian, and 0.3% Native American/Other. This demographic dot map shows the population of Beebe, with one dot drawn for each person counted by the Census, color-coded by race.

Beebe has become considerably less racially diverse since the 2020 Census. It is considerably less diverse than Arkansas overall. Demographers use a diversity index to measure the probability that two randomly selected individuals belong to different racial or ethnic groups. In Beebe, that probability was 32.9% in 2020 and 12.9% in the most recent ACS estimates.

Beebe is ranked the 44th most populous place in Arkansas, out of 625 places.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s). Beebe was ranked the 45th most populous place in the 2020 Census.

Beebe's White Population

8,119 residents of Beebe, or 93.2% of the population, identify as White. The share of White residents in Beebe is significantly higher than in Arkansas overall, where 67.4% of the population is White. Beebe ranks 345th statewide in terms of White residents as a share of the population, out of 625 places.

Since the 2020 Census, Beebe's White population has grown by an estimated 18.4%. White residents' share of Beebe's population has increased from 81.3% to 93.2%.

Beebe is more White than neighboring Ward (80.6% White), McRae (72.7% White), Austin (89.4% White), Garner (88% White), and Floyd (82.9% White).

Beebe's Black Population

65 residents of Beebe, or 0.7% of the population, identify as Black. The share of Black residents in Beebe is considerably lower than in Arkansas overall, where 14.6% of the population is Black. Beebe ranks 217th statewide in terms of Black residents as a share of the population, out of 625 places.

Since the 2020 Census, Beebe's Black population has declined by an estimated 87.7%. Black residents' share of Beebe's population has decreased from 6.2% to 0.7%.

Beebe is more Black than neighboring McRae (0% Black), Garner (0% Black), and Floyd (0% Black). Beebe is less Black than neighboring Ward (3.1% Black), and Austin (1.7% Black).

Beebe's Hispanic Population

263 residents of Beebe, or 3.0% of the population, identify as Hispanic. The share of Hispanic residents in Beebe is lower than in Arkansas overall, where 9% of the population is Hispanic. Beebe ranks 233rd statewide in terms of Hispanic residents as a share of the population, out of 625 places.

Since the 2020 Census, Beebe's Hispanic population has declined by an estimated 29.1%. Hispanic residents' share of Beebe's population has decreased from 4.4% to 3.0%.

Beebe is more Hispanic than neighboring Floyd (0% Hispanic). Beebe is less Hispanic than neighboring Ward (10.1% Hispanic), McRae (18.3% Hispanic), Austin (4% Hispanic), and Garner (10.9% Hispanic).
